Home
Web Pages
Sales Force Assistant
Sales Force Assistant
Found in 1 claim across 1 page
Statement
Page
was considered an alternative
Apptivo Reviews 2026. Verified Reviews, Pros & Cons | Capterra
https://www.capterra.com/p/228915/Apptivo/reviews/